So today, I thought that I would share another little cutie bunny with you like the one I did for the Ribbon Girl Challenge last week. 

This time I have gone for thinner yarn and so she only measures 2.5".....too cute!  I am so drawn to little things, I prefer them to big things any day......unless we are talking about diamonds and then the bigger the better LOL.....or cupcakes for that matter LOL


She is made from 100% 4 ply cotton yarn and the flower and her pom pom tail are 100% 4 ply wool yarn.  She only sits as her joints are secure and don’t move.  I crocheted her on a 2.5mm hook.

I have knitted since I was a wee nipper, but I have never been confident with it…..its all those dropped stitched and holes that they form that has totally got me scared to do it more often, plus I am a tight knitter too, so I end up with claw hands, which is not a good look LOL….so when I spied this book I thought why not, lets beat the phobia…..and I have to say it worked:o)  I think I knitted tight cos I was scared of dropping stitches, so now that I know how to pick the stitch back up, jobs a good un….no more claw hands!  I was also shocked to discover in the book that there are about 12 different ways to cast on and the same to cast off……who knew not me that’s for sure LOL…..I have been educated well on the old knitting front since I got my new BFF LOL….

Here is what I made over the weekend…..and I truly HEART him.  I got the pattern from HERE, you do have to pay a few pounds for it, but I think it was well worth it. Anything that I was stuck with I found in my new BFF too :o)

015

I used smaller pins, and yarn to the pattern so he is a wee bit smaller.  The yarn I did the rabbit in is Alpaca Yarn, so it is super duper soft, and the clothes are knitting in 100% Cotton Yarn.  All the yarn is Double Knit weight, and the body was knitted on 3mm pins and the clothes on 2.25mm pins.  He measures standing 9 inches to the top of his ear and sitting 6.5 inches to the top of his ear.

All his joints move, and they are hinged with a button, which you can just slightly see in the below pic.

012

He doesn’t stand un-aided as his feet are too round, but he is good at leaning :o)
